Achondroplasia is the most common of skeletal dysplasias and is caused by a defect in endochondral bone formation. In addition to skeletal deformities, patients with achondroplasia possess significant abnormalities of the axial skeleton, including small skull base with a narrowed foramen magnum and small vertebral bodies with shortened pedicles. Consequently, patients with achondroplasia are at risk of several severe neurologic conditions, such as cervicomedullary compression, spinal stenosis, and hydrocephalus, which frequently require the attention of a neurosurgeon. Endoscopic mucosal resection (EMR) is a cornerstone in the management of large (≥20 mm) non-pedunculated colorectal polyps. BTK inhibitor Clinically significant post-EMR bleeding occurs in 7% of cases and is most frequently encountered in the right colon. We aimed to assess the use of prophylactic clip closure in preventing clinically significant post-EMR bleeding within the right colon.

We conducted a randomised controlled trial at a tertiary centre in Australia. Patients referred for the EMR of large non-pedunculated colorectal polyps in the right colon were eligible. Patients were randomly assigned (11) into the clip or control (no clip) group, using a computerised random-number generator. The primary endpoint was clinically significant post-EMR bleeding, defined as haematochezia necessitating emergency department presentation, hospitalisation, or re-intervention within 14 days post-EMR, which was analysed on the basis of intention-to-treat principles. The trial is registered with ClinicalTrials.gov, NCT02196649, and has been completed.

Between Feb 4, 2016, and Dec 15, 2020, 231 patients were randomly assigned 118 to the clip group and 113 to the control group. In the intention-to-treat analysis, clinically significant post-EMR bleeding was less frequent in the clip group than in the control group (four [3·4%] of 118 patients vs 12 [10·6%] of 113; p=0·031; absolute risk reduction 7·2% [95% CI 0·7-13·8]; number needed to treat 13·9). There were no differences between groups in adverse events, including delayed perforation (one [<1%] in the clip group vs one [<1%] in the control group) and post-EMR pain (four [3%] vs six [5%]). No deaths were reported.

Prophylactic clip closure can be performed following the EMR of large non-pedunculated colorectal polyps of 20 mm or larger in the right colon to reduce the risk of clinically significant post-EMR bleeding.

Clinical trials have established the high effectiveness and safety of medication abortion in clinical settings. However, barriers to clinical abortion care have shifted most medication abortion use to out-of-clinic settings, especially in the context of the COVID-19 pandemic. Given this shift, we aimed to estimate the effectiveness of self-managed medication abortion (medication abortion without clinical support), and to compare it to effectiveness of clinician-managed medication abortion.

For this prospective, observational cohort study, we recruited callers from two safe abortion accompaniment groups in Argentina and Nigeria who requested information on self-managed medication abortion. Before using one of two medication regimens (misoprostol alone or in combination with mifepristone), participants completed a baseline survey, and then two follow-up phone surveys at 1 week and 3 weeks after taking pills. The WHO Comprehensive Mental Health Action Plan 2013-2030 encourages routine collection and reporting of a set of essential mental health indicators, including the availability of psychotropic medicines. The global monitoring of country-level psychotropic medicine consumption trends can provide information on the extent of the availability of psychotropic medicines. The primary objective of this study was to investigate global trends in psychotropic medicines consumption from 2008 to 2019 across 65 countries and regions according to country income level and geographical region.

In this longitudinal trends study, we used pharmaceutical sales data from the IQVIA-Multinational Integrated Data Analysis System (IQVIA-MIDAS). We analysed monthly sales data of psychotropic medicines between Jan 1, 2008, and Dec 31, 2019. Total psychotropic medicine consumption included sales of antidepressants, antipsychotics, tranquilisers, sedatives or hypnotics, and mood stabilisers. Patient and Public Involvement in research is important for citizenship, accountability and transparency, and has the practical benefit of helping to ensure its quality and applicability. Involving members of the public in research is becoming increasingly commonplace, in the UK and internationally. It is essential that public involvement is inclusive of individuals and their diverse life experiences, including challenging experiences that may be associated with stigma and social exclusion. The involvement of people with lived/living experience of substance use and homelessness in research is increasing in response to increased recognition of the importance of inclusion and the benefits conferred to research.

In this commentary, we share our own experiences of being part of a Patient and Public Involvement group that was convened during a feasibility study of a peer-delivered harm reduction intervention.
